引言
随着科技的不断发展,增强现实(AR)技术逐渐融入我们的生活,为艺术创作带来了全新的可能性。AR绘画作为一种新兴的艺术形式,让绘画变得更加生动有趣。本文将揭秘AR绘画技巧,帮助您轻松画出活灵活现的鱼儿,体验科技与艺术的完美融合。
AR绘画简介
什么是AR绘画?
AR绘画是利用增强现实技术,在现实世界中叠加虚拟图像的一种绘画方式。通过手机或平板电脑等设备,用户可以将虚拟的图像与现实场景相结合,创造出独特的视觉体验。
AR绘画的特点
- 互动性:用户可以通过触摸屏幕与虚拟图像进行互动,例如放大、缩小、旋转等。
- 沉浸感:虚拟图像与现实场景的融合,让用户仿佛置身于一个全新的世界。
- 创造性:AR绘画为艺术家提供了更多创作空间,可以尝试各种新颖的表现手法。
AR绘画工具推荐
1. ARKit
ARKit是苹果公司推出的一款增强现实开发框架,支持iOS设备。使用ARKit,您可以轻松实现AR绘画功能。
2. ARCore
ARCore是谷歌推出的一款增强现实开发框架,支持Android设备。与ARKit类似,ARCore同样为开发者提供了丰富的AR功能。
3. A-Frame
A-Frame是一款开源的增强现实框架,适用于Web开发。使用A-Frame,您可以轻松在网页上实现AR绘画效果。
AR绘画技巧
1. 学习基本绘画技巧
在尝试AR绘画之前,先掌握一些基本的绘画技巧,如线条、色彩、构图等。这将有助于您更好地创作出精美的作品。
2. 选择合适的软件
根据您的需求和设备,选择一款合适的AR绘画软件。不同软件的功能和操作方式略有差异,请仔细阅读教程,熟悉软件操作。
3. 创作过程
- 构思:确定您想要创作的鱼儿形象,思考其特点、颜色和动态。
- 绘制草图:在软件中绘制鱼儿的草图,确定其基本形态和比例。
- 细化细节:根据草图,细化鱼儿的细节,如鳞片、鳍、尾巴等。
- 调整颜色:为鱼儿选择合适的颜色,使其更加生动。
- 添加背景:为鱼儿添加背景,如水草、气泡等,使画面更加丰富。
4. 互动体验
在完成绘画后,您可以尝试与鱼儿进行互动,如触摸屏幕使其游动、旋转等,增加画面的趣味性。
实例分析
以下是一个简单的AR绘画实例,展示如何使用A-Frame框架创作一个活灵活现的鱼儿:
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>AR Fish</title>
<script src="https://aframe.io/releases/1.2.0/aframe.min.js"></script>
</head>
<body>
<a-scene>
<a-sphere position="0 0 0" radius="0.1" color="blue"></a-sphere>
<a-sphere position="0 0.1 0" radius="0.1" color="red"></a-sphere>
<a-sphere position="0 0.2 0" radius="0.1" color="green"></a-sphere>
<a-animation attribute="position" from="0 0 0" to="0 0 0.5" dur="2000" repeat="indefinite"></a-animation>
</a-scene>
</body>
</html>
这段代码创建了一个简单的球形鱼儿,通过a-animation
组件实现其游动的效果。
总结
AR绘画是一种充满创意和趣味性的艺术形式,通过掌握AR绘画技巧,您可以轻松创作出活灵活现的鱼儿。希望本文能帮助您开启AR绘画之旅,体验科技与艺术的完美融合。